Abstract: | Several new ionic liquids (ILs) were prepared from Na[B(tfe)4] (tfe=OCH2CF3) via metathesis, including one room temperature IL (RTIL). Prior to synthesis, suitable cations were chosen via predictive quantum‐chemical calculations. Nuclear magnetic resonance monitoring over almost a month showed a total stability of the anion in the presence of water. The temperature‐dependent viscosities and melting points of all the new ILs were determined. The data indicate that [B(tfe)4]? ILs may be too viscous for electrochemical applications, but are interesting candidates for lubricant research. |
